Summary

This controlled feeding trial examined whether substituting dehulled lupin seed meal (Zulika variety) for soybean meal in duck feed could improve the nutritional composition of duck meat. The intervention significantly increased monounsaturated and n-3 polyunsaturated fatty acids in both breast and thigh muscle fat, with no effect on n-6 polyunsaturated fatty acids. The findings suggest that lupin-based diets can enhance the dietary value of duck meat for human consumption through a more favourable unsaturated fatty acid profile.

Outcomes reported

The study measured the effect of replacing soybean meal with dehulled lupin seed meal on the fatty acid profile of breast and thigh muscle fat in Cherry Valley ducks reared to 42 days of age. Key outcomes included monounsaturated fatty acid (MUFA) content, polyunsaturated fatty acid n-3 (PUFA n-3) content, and PUFA n-6 content in muscle tissue.
